2007 Salisbury Trail 5-4-3-2-1 Marathon
 | | Overall score | | 40% | | Would you do it again? | | Maybe | | | | Details: | | Scenery | | 100% | | PB potential | | 60% | | Atmosphere | | 60% | | Organisation | | 40% | | Value | | 80% | | Beginner-friendliness | | 60% |
In short: Challenging In full: I did the 30 km run Found after we split from the 42km. The direction signs became very few and far between. A group of us went the wrong way and then we all ended up in a field with no obvious way out!! { map provide did not help as it only showed part of route) I m glad it was not to hot as Water stations was bit sparse. A few distance markers would have been good. Also not a very good idea running back through the city centre / High St etc through crowds of shoppers and tourists. Highlight of the day seeing Longford Castle. Date of review: August 13, 2007
